Transaction 6c2d3c3c73ea504bafc5d28cb851f40bd71e93ab890d2a19374cb8120638ea35

83 Input
2 Outputs
  • 6c2d3c3c73ea504bafc5d28cb851f40bd71e93ab890d2a19374cb8120638ea35:0
  • value  440433699
    address  38aheqgppVsmL2bsmbwvggV1awpwkjC7cZ
  • 6c2d3c3c73ea504bafc5d28cb851f40bd71e93ab890d2a19374cb8120638ea35:1
  • value  1188820
    address  33vKAYurmKq48SBph76QjDfwmtzigQDhdq